Dollar Bay-TC’s Hill commits to Finlandia

Dollar Bay-Tamarack City's Davin Hill (23) shoots in front of Republic-Michigamme's Logan Hanninen (20) on Friday, Feb. 21, 2020, in Dollar Bay, Mich. (Adam Niemi/The Daily Mining Gazette)

Former Dollar Bay-Tamarack City High School basketball standout Davin Hill is officially a Finlandia Lion.

The university announced Monday evening Hill will play for the Lions after a season at Bay College, in Escanaba.

Hill played 19 games for the Norse, and scored 42 points in 168 minutes on the floor. He shot 13 of 53 (24.5%) from the field including 9 of 37 (24.3%) on 3-pointers.

At Dollar Bay-TC, Hill averaged 17.9 points, 4.6 rebounds and 8.9 assists per game. He was All-Copper Mountain Conference Elite, and an All-UP Division 4 First Team selection. He was also named a Division 4 All-State honorable mention.

Hill also helped the Blue Bolts win two conference championships and back-to-back Division 4 state semifinal appearances.

Hill’s career record at Dollar Bay-TC was 81-12, and he scored 1,085 points.

“Davin was one of the best local players his senior year at Dollar Bay,” Finlandia head coach Allen Dehority said. “I’m thrilled to have him join our program.”
